What Are Sex Toys Made Of?
Sex toys are constructed from a broad range of materials that contain different properties that establish feel, safety, and durability. The most common materials used in production include silicone, rubber, jelly, glass, metal, and ABS plastic. Medical-grade silicone stands out because it is non-porous, hypoallergenic, and easy to clean. Glass and stainless steel maintain non-porous surfaces, which provide them with distinct thermal characteristics. The material properties of jelly and rubber create porous surfaces, which make it impossible to achieve complete sanitization and result in growing hygiene dangers over time.

Overview of Common Materials Used in Pleasure Products
| Material | Porous? | Key Advantage | Primary Concern |
|---|---|---|---|
| Medical-Grade Silicone | No | Hypoallergenic, phthalate-free, soft, and easy to sterilize | Incompatible with silicone-based lubricants |
| ABS Plastic | No | Lightweight, rigid, smooth finish, widely used in electronics | Less flexible; tactile feel differs from softer materials |
| TPE / TPR | Yes | Flexible and affordable | May contain phthalates; difficult to fully sanitize |
| Borosilicate Glass | No | Elegant, hypoallergenic, excellent for temperature play | Rigid; requires careful handling |
| Stainless Steel | No | Fully sterilizable, works with all lubricant types, very durable | Heavy; higher cost; cold initial sensation |
| Jelly / PVC / Rubber | Yes | Low cost, widely available | Likely to contain phthalates; cannot be fully sanitized |

Non-Porous vs. Porous Materials
The non-porous materials medical-grade silicone glass and stainless steel do not permit moisture or bacteria or lubricant residue to penetrate their surfaces. The items can undergo complete sanitization between their two operational periods because they do not retain any contaminants throughout time. The jelly rubber TPE and PVC materials function as porous substances because they retain fluid after washing which creates an everlasting breeding ground for bacteria and other dangerous materials. The only acceptable standard for intimate contact requires non-porous materials.

Stainless Steel: Pros and Cons
Stainless steel has won a permanent consumer base, who choose it for its hygienic properties and durable performance. The material permits complete sterilization by boiling because its surface prevents substances from entering, while it supports all types of lubricants, including silicone-based formulas, which can damage lower-grade materials. The weight and smooth texture of steel create distinctive sensory experiences that many users actively prefer. The products maintain their original properties throughout extended usage, which meets the needs of customers who seek environmentally friendly solutions that will last for a long time.
ADVANTAGES
- Fully sterilizable
- Compatible with all lubricants
- Exceptionally durable
CONSIDERATIONS
- Heavier than silicone
- Higher upfront cost
- Cold before warming to body temperature
Glass: Aesthetic and Functional Benefits
Borosilicate glass products remain impervious to water while maintaining hypoallergenic properties, which create products that need minimal upkeep and present a distinctive aesthetic. The decorative patterns and sophisticated design of glass objects transform them into both artistic masterpieces and practical items. Glass enables temperature manipulation because its products can withstand extreme heat and cold to deliver different tactile sensations, which no flexible material can duplicate. WARNING CHECKLIST — SIGNS OF INFERIOR MATERIALS
Strong chemical odors — Indicate the possible presence of phthalates or other volatile organic compounds (VOCs).
Discoloration or sticky textures — Clear signals of material degradation, especially in older porous products.
Missing or vague material labels — Legitimate manufacturers always disclose material composition and safety certifications.
Visible seams or rough edges — These create micro-crevices where bacteria accumulate and can increase skin abrasion risk.
Generic descriptions such as “vinyl” or “PVC” without phthalate-free confirmation — These create direct health exposure risks.

Tips for Maintaining the Longevity of Your Products
MAINTENANCE TIPS
- Clean after every use — Non-porous materials should be cleaned with mild soap and warm water according to their specific needs. The operation of electronic or battery-powered devices requires users to follow the particular instructions and specifications provided by their manufacturers.
- Dry completely before storage — The presence of remaining moisture in objects creates an environment that supports mold development which occurs specifically in electronic toys and materials that can absorb moisture.
- Store in breathable pouches or dedicated containers — The products need protection from three environmental factors which include dust and direct sunlight in addition to extreme temperature conditions because these elements will cause material degradation over time.
- Use compatible lubricants only — The usage of silicone-based lubricants will result in damage to lower-grade silicone materials. When in doubt, choose a water-based formula.
- Inspect regularly for surface changes — Any toy that develops stickiness or cracks or strange smells or visible color changes should be thrown away. The material breakdown process creates safety risks because it produces these specific warning signs.

What advantages do glass and stainless steel products offer?
Both glass and stainless steel are valued for their non-porous composition their hypoallergenic properties and their easy sterilization. The two materials do not absorb lubricant or bodily fluids and both materials can be completely sterilized through boiling water or proper toy cleaning solutions. The materials support temperature play while their original properties remain intact through years of normal use because many materials lose their shape and react badly to lubricants. When purchasing, inspect for quality finishing; rough or uneven surfaces can compromise both hygiene and safety.
